What Are Standard Porta Potty Dimensions?

A standard unit measures about 44 by 48 inches on the ground and stands roughly 92 inches tall, with a 60 to 70 gallon holding tank underneath the seat. That footprint fits most driveways, job site corners and event layouts without eating up much space. It is worth checking clearance before delivery day, especially on a tight lot in old Savannah where a fence line or a parked trailer can cut into the drop zone. How Many Standard Porta Potties Do I Need?

OSHA 1926.51(c)(1) sets the baseline for construction sites: one toilet facility for 20 workers or fewer, then one toilet seat and one urinal per 40 workers once you pass 20, dropping to one per 50 once the crew hits 200 or more. A framing crew of 15 in Pooler, 14.7 miles northwest of Savannah, needs just one unit under that math. A larger build downtown needs several, spaced so nobody walks across the whole site to reach one. ANSI/PSAI Z4.3 sets the standard service interval at once a week for up to 10 users over a 40 hour week, which is the number Savannah Porta Pros uses to schedule pump-outs on standing rentals. If your crew works with paints, coatings or solvents, OSHA 1926.51(f)(1) also requires washing facilities for that contaminant exposure, separate from the toilet count, so pair a standard unit with a handwashing station rental rather than assuming the porta potty covers it. How much does a basic porta potty rental cost per day?

Day rates for a standard unit run 100 to 350 dollars depending on how many you order and how far out the delivery is. A single unit for a weekend home project sits toward the lower end. Multi-unit event orders or rush same-day delivery push toward the top of that range.

Do standard porta potties come with a sink?

No. A standard unit is seat and tank only, no water, no sink. If handwashing matters for the job, especially with harmful contaminants under OSHA 1926.51(f)(1), pair it with a portable sink rental or a hand sanitizer station instead.

What is the difference between standard and deluxe units?

A standard unit has no flush and no sink. The deluxe flushable porta potty adds a flush mechanism and often a hand rinse, at a higher day rate, and suits events where guests expect more than a job site setup.
